2019-07-18 GnuCash IRC logs

00:47:21 *** Mechtilde has joined #gnucash
00:47:21 *** ChanServ sets mode: +v Mechtilde
02:02:58 *** Mechtilde has quit IRC
03:01:04 *** fabior has joined #gnucash
03:45:05 *** GabrieleV has quit IRC
03:55:06 *** Mechtilde has joined #gnucash
03:55:06 *** ChanServ sets mode: +v Mechtilde
04:04:42 *** omnireq has quit IRC
04:08:09 *** omnireq has joined #gnucash
04:08:10 *** ChanServ sets mode: +v omnireq
04:32:13 *** GabrieleV has joined #gnucash
05:34:02 *** mmkodali[m] has quit IRC
05:34:04 *** Couto[m] has quit IRC
05:34:09 *** MatrixTraveler[m] has quit IRC
05:54:56 *** User_ has joined #gnucash
06:30:33 *** User_ has quit IRC
06:32:21 *** oozer has joined #gnucash
06:51:01 *** jack_montgomery has quit IRC
06:53:57 *** storyjesse has joined #gnucash
06:54:03 *** fabior has quit IRC
06:58:56 *** AdrianoKF has joined #gnucash
06:58:56 *** ChanServ sets mode: +v AdrianoKF
07:00:14 *** Jimraehl1 has joined #gnucash
07:01:30 *** mmkodali[m] has joined #gnucash
07:01:39 *** Jimraehl1 has quit IRC
07:06:59 *** Aussie_matt has joined #gnucash
07:08:30 *** Aussie_matt has quit IRC
07:11:33 *** Aussie_matt has joined #gnucash
07:31:48 *** AdrianoKF has quit IRC
07:39:11 *** jervin has joined #gnucash
07:39:42 *** omnireq has quit IRC
07:42:26 *** warlord has joined #gnucash
07:42:26 *** gncbot sets mode: +o warlord
07:42:49 *** phoenix has joined #gnucash
07:44:13 *** AdrianoKF has joined #gnucash
07:44:13 *** ChanServ sets mode: +v AdrianoKF
07:45:40 *** oozer has quit IRC
07:47:09 <warlord> .
07:55:27 *** Couto[m] has joined #gnucash
08:03:47 *** jonp has quit IRC
08:09:18 *** jonp has joined #gnucash
08:13:33 *** phoenix has quit IRC
08:15:37 *** phoenix has joined #gnucash
08:22:46 *** boldstripe has joined #gnucash
08:54:13 *** boldstripe has quit IRC
08:55:09 *** boldstripe has joined #gnucash
08:59:26 *** Aussie_matt has quit IRC
09:00:08 *** adriano_kf has joined #gnucash
09:01:45 *** phoenix has quit IRC
09:02:05 *** AdrianoKF has quit IRC
09:10:06 *** fabior has joined #gnucash
09:14:12 *** chris has joined #gnucash
09:14:12 *** ChanServ sets mode: +v chris
09:14:13 *** fabior has quit IRC
09:16:22 *** phoenix has joined #gnucash
09:20:35 *** jervin has quit IRC
09:21:56 *** jervin has joined #gnucash
09:23:58 *** jervin has quit IRC
09:32:19 *** fabior has joined #gnucash
09:36:12 *** fabior has quit IRC
09:41:09 *** omnireq has joined #gnucash
09:43:02 *** omnireq has quit IRC
09:52:37 *** fabior has joined #gnucash
09:55:14 *** fabior has quit IRC
09:56:13 *** phoenix has quit IRC
09:56:29 *** jervin has joined #gnucash
10:03:23 *** jervin has quit IRC
10:10:59 *** adriano_kf has quit IRC
10:15:42 *** boldstripe has quit IRC
10:17:59 *** fabior has joined #gnucash
10:18:14 *** boldstripe has joined #gnucash
10:40:18 *** Mechtilde has quit IRC
10:47:13 *** GabrieleV has quit IRC
10:51:10 *** ArtGravity has joined #gnucash
10:51:10 *** ChanServ sets mode: +v ArtGravity
10:57:12 *** GabrieleV has joined #gnucash
10:59:18 *** jervin has joined #gnucash
11:00:31 *** phoenix has joined #gnucash
11:00:58 *** jervin has quit IRC
11:20:06 *** bertbob has quit IRC
11:23:01 *** guak has joined #gnucash
11:30:58 *** bertbob has joined #gnucash
11:30:59 *** ChanServ sets mode: +v bertbob
11:41:02 *** User_ has joined #gnucash
11:51:10 *** User_ has quit IRC
12:00:16 *** storyjesse has quit IRC
12:04:28 *** Mechtilde has joined #gnucash
12:04:28 *** ChanServ sets mode: +v Mechtilde
12:06:02 *** oozer has joined #gnucash
12:09:08 *** phoenix has quit IRC
12:47:27 *** fabior has quit IRC
13:04:06 *** calvinct has joined #gnucash
13:04:44 <chris> gnc:owner-from-split is flawed... the result-owner is not useful because scheme->C calls will never mutate arguments
13:05:10 <chris> ^ it means the calls can be simplified
13:11:01 <jralls> chris, argument mutation is possible, it happens in the swig interface files, e.g. engine.i.
13:11:36 <jralls> Can you expand on what's getting lost?
13:13:48 <chris> (gncOwnerGetOwnerFromLot lot temp-owner) ... temp-owner doesn't get mutated in my experiments
13:16:19 <chris> ditto calls to (gncOwnerGetOwnerFromTxn txn owner) is supposed to modify owner
13:16:48 <chris> ^ assuming txn is an invoice posted txn
13:18:44 <chris> i'll try make a quick test patch
13:25:41 <chris> piggybacking on test-invoice: https://pastebin.com/raw/GZ9e0xUV
13:33:10 <chris> uh oh
13:33:12 <chris> chris was wrong
13:33:50 <jralls> Doesn't gnc:strify just display the ptr address for owner? That's not going to change.
13:34:07 <chris> ^ correct the address doesn't change however the contents do change
13:34:25 <chris> sorry false alarm :P
13:34:41 <jralls> Right-o.
13:52:21 *** jervin has joined #gnucash
13:58:56 <warlord> PHEW
14:03:17 *** Mechtilde has quit IRC
14:03:54 *** Mechtilde has joined #gnucash
14:03:54 *** ChanServ sets mode: +v Mechtilde
14:12:53 *** frakturfreak has joined #gnucash
14:13:54 *** calvinct has quit IRC
14:22:13 *** warlord has quit IRC
14:28:38 *** warlord has joined #gnucash
14:28:38 *** gncbot sets mode: +o warlord
14:29:43 *** warlord has quit IRC
14:30:02 *** warlord has joined #gnucash
14:30:03 *** gncbot sets mode: +o warlord
14:34:09 *** jervin has quit IRC
14:36:47 *** Mechtilde has quit IRC
14:38:10 *** Mechtilde has joined #gnucash
14:38:11 *** ChanServ sets mode: +v Mechtilde
14:45:37 *** boldstripe has quit IRC
14:46:13 *** boldstripe has joined #gnucash
14:54:51 *** boldstripe has quit IRC
14:55:09 *** guak has quit IRC
14:55:49 *** boldstripe has joined #gnucash
15:00:01 *** guak has joined #gnucash
15:14:46 *** Mechtilde has quit IRC
15:31:57 *** Cuare has quit IRC
16:07:14 *** User_ has joined #gnucash
16:26:22 *** User_ has quit IRC
16:50:51 *** jervin has joined #gnucash
17:03:57 *** frakturfreak has quit IRC
17:19:56 *** boldstripe has quit IRC
17:20:51 *** boldstripe has joined #gnucash
18:48:42 *** fell has quit IRC
18:48:50 *** fell has joined #gnucash
18:48:51 *** ChanServ sets mode: +o fell
18:52:51 *** fell has quit IRC
18:53:57 *** fell has joined #gnucash
18:53:57 *** ChanServ sets mode: +o fell
19:20:37 *** boldstripe has quit IRC
19:21:32 *** boldstripe has joined #gnucash
19:58:24 *** jervin has quit IRC
20:20:46 *** guak has quit IRC
20:29:13 *** KevinDB has quit IRC
20:45:05 *** oozer has quit IRC
20:59:53 * chris trying to refactor & clean up aging.scm but it may be much easier to just restart from scratch... there's not many assumptions in this report; it applies FIFO otherwise is quite straightforward
21:05:14 *** KevinDB has joined #gnucash
21:05:15 *** ChanServ sets mode: +v KevinDB
21:09:48 * chris would list all AP/AR accounts, and subtotal per AP/AR account
21:10:57 <chris> conversion to report-currency seems unnecessary for aging report
21:21:17 *** boldstripe has quit IRC
21:22:13 *** boldstripe has joined #gnucash
21:25:12 <chris> plus it seems to be miscalculating amounts. it's too difficult to isolate.
21:27:01 <chris> one question to ask -- in case of overpayment what do we think the aging-table should show? there's two views- owner-report shows negative 'owed' whereas aging shows zero-amounts
21:35:25 * chris plans to scrap and rebuild, and show all AP/AR accts in succession, thereby counting currencies separately. so it won't be strictly multi-currency, but rather, less limiting
21:40:03 *** chris has quit IRC
23:15:40 *** ArtGravity has quit IRC
23:21:58 *** boldstripe has quit IRC
23:22:54 *** boldstripe has joined #gnucash